Introduction to Human Brain Memory
The human brain is a complex and fascinating organ, and one of its most intriguing aspects is memory. Memory is the process by which the brain encodes, stores, and retrieves information, and it plays a crucial role in our daily lives. From remembering simple tasks to recalling complex events, memory is essential for learning, problem-solving, and decision-making.
How Memory Works
Memory is a multi-stage process that involves different brain regions and systems. The first stage is encoding, where information is processed and stored in the brain. The second stage is consolidation, where the information is stabilized and transferred from short-term to long-term memory. The final stage is retrieval, where the information is recalled from memory.
Types of Memory
There are several types of memory, including sensory memory, short-term memory, and long-term memory. Sensory memory refers to the brief storage of sensory information, while short-term memory refers to the temporary storage of information for a short period. Long-term memory, on the other hand, refers to the permanent storage of information.
Brain Regions Involved in Memory
Several brain regions are involved in memory, including the hippocampus, amygdala, and prefrontal cortex. The hippocampus plays a critical role in the formation of new memories, while the amygdala is involved in the emotional aspects of memory. The prefrontal cortex, on the other hand, is responsible for working memory and decision-making.
Factors that Influence Memory
Several factors can influence memory, including attention, emotion, and sleep. Attention plays a critical role in memory, as information that is not attended to is unlikely to be remembered. Emotion can also enhance memory, as emotional events are more likely to be remembered than neutral events. Sleep, on the other hand, is essential for memory consolidation, as it allows the brain to process and store information.
Memory Disorders
Several memory disorders can affect the brain, including Alzheimer's disease, dementia, and amnesia. Alzheimer's disease is a progressive disorder that affects memory and cognitive function, while dementia is a broader term that refers to a decline in cognitive function. Amnesia, on the other hand, refers to the loss of memory due to brain injury or disease.
